MNP holds annual meet, raises concern over Kashmir situation
9/9/2018 10:10:08 PM
Early Times Report
JAMMU, Sept 5: Manvadhikar National Party (MNP) held its annual meet today in which all the party workers were present along with the state leadership. The national president of MNP RB Ojha addressed the party karyakartas along with state president of Rajasthan Ratan Lal Kalhal, J&K state president Sanjay Dhar, J&K state spokesperson Dr Rohit Koul and other state members and workers. While addressing the meeting national president of the party said that the state of J&K has been under constant turmoil ever since the BJP-PDP coalition government assumed power. The people in J&K no longer believe in the central government to listen to their concerns and to actively address them. When it comes to J&K, the Modi government has failed miserably. Ojha said," When you take these strategic decisions to take a little bit of political advantage, you do tremendous damage to the country. Today the space in J&K has opened up, not only for the Pakistanis but for other players in the region. And it is going to impose a massive strategic loss to India."
